How to Back Up Your Current Blog

Before you start installing a new template on your Blogger blog, it's wise to create a backup of your current blog. This allows you to revert to the previous design if you're unsatisfied with the new template. To create a backup, follow these steps:

  1. Log in to your Blogger dashboard.
  2. Go to "Settings" and select "Back up and Restore."
  3. Click on "Download" to save a backup of your blog to your computer.

After completing the backup, you can now proceed to install the new template without worrying about data loss.

How to restore your blog's backup

To restore the backup of your blog, you can follow these steps:

  1. Log in to your Blogger dashboard.
  2. Go to "Settings" and select "Back up and Restore."
  3. Click on "Restore" to upload the backup you previously downloaded to your computer.

After completing these steps, you'll be able to restore your blog to its previous state if you're not satisfied with the new template, without worrying about data loss.

Method 1: Uploading. XML File

If you prefer to keep your existing widgets while changing your blog's appearance, this method is for you. Follow these steps to upload a new template to your Blogger blog:

Step 1: Downloading Blogger Template

1.2 After selecting the desired template, click the "Download" button. This action will initiate the download of the template file to your computer's hard drive.

Step 2: Extracting Downloaded Template File

The downloaded file will be in a . ZIP format, which Blogger does not accept. You need to extract it first:

2.1 Locate the downloaded. ZIP file and extract or unzip it to access the. XML file within.

Step 3: Log in to Your Blogger Dashboard

Ensure you are logged into your Google account to access your Blogger dashboard. If you are already logged in, you can skip this step.

Step 4: Access the Theme Section

4.1 In your Blogger dashboard, choose the blog you want to apply the new template to if you have multiple blogs. Click on "Theme" in the left-hand option panel.

Step 5: Access Backup / Restore

5.1 At the top right corner of the Theme section, you will find the "Backup / Restore" button. Click on it.

Step 6: Preparing for Upload

6.1 In the pop-up window, click the "Choose File" button. Navigate to the folder where you extracted the downloaded template file.

Step 7: Select. XML File for Uploading

You will find several files inside the folder, but you should select the. XML file for the upload.

Step 8: Start Uploading the Template

Click the "Upload" button to initiate the template upload process. Once completed, your new template will be applied to your blog successfully.

Method 2: Copy and Paste Coding

If you encounter an error while uploading a template using Method 1, you can try the copy-and-paste method. This approach involves replacing all the existing coding with the new template coding:

Follow the same steps as Method 1 until Step 5.

Step 6: Open. XML File with a Text Editor

6.1 Open the. XML file using a text editor, such as Notepad, WordPad, or Notepad++.

Step 7: Copy All Coding

In the text editor, select all the coding by pressing "Ctrl+A" and then copy it by pressing "Ctrl+C."

Step 8: Open HTML Editor on Blogger

Now, navigate to your Blogger dashboard and click the "Edit HTML" button in the HTML Editor.

Step 9: Paste Coding in Blogger HTML Editor

Click anywhere in the HTML Editor, press "Ctrl+A" to select the existing coding, and then press "Ctrl+V" to replace it with the new template coding. Finally, click "Save Theme."

Your new template is now successfully installed using the copy-and-paste method.

How to Customize Your Blogger Template

With your new template installed, you might want to customize it further to match your blog's branding and style. Here's how you can do that:

  1. Log in to your Blogger dashboard.
  2. Click on "Theme" in the option panel.
  3. Find and click the "Customize" option, which allows you to modify various elements of your template, including colors, fonts, and layout.
  4. Make the desired changes and click "Apply to Blog" to save your customizations.

By customizing your Blogger template, you can create a unique and visually appealing blog that reflects your personal or brand identity.

Troubleshooting Common Errors

If you encounter any errors during the template installation process, here are some common issues and their solutions:

  1. Error: Your theme could not be parsed as it is not well-formed.
    Solution: Try the copy-and-paste method as described in Method 2.

If you face other errors or issues during the installation, consider reaching out to Blogger support for assistance.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q1: Can I revert to my previous template if I don't like the new one?

Yes, you can always switch back to your previous template if you are not satisfied with the new one. Follow the same steps mentioned in this guide and upload your old template as you did with the new one.

Q3: Can I edit the template code after installation?

Yes, you can make code customizations to your template after installation. However, make sure you have some coding knowledge or seek the assistance of a web developer to avoid any issues.
